Output 7adfa9145a6f7b1011089aab4b954b3e4e1cffcbc475ddd8bb3304dfbd87928d:1

value
516855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1ff8d563735dff7c27340faf9fefb9d2351eb52 OP_EQUAL
address
3HvBfZwPUsdh7mDUsMHr8AjnJssLMjKjud
transaction
7adfa9145a6f7b1011089aab4b954b3e4e1cffcbc475ddd8bb3304dfbd87928d
confirmations
393828
spent
true